CMD and ANDECLIP voices support for Dr. Julio Gomez

The Dominican Medical Association (CMD), the National Association of Private Clinics (ANDECLIP) and the Council of Medical Specialists reaffirmed on 7 March 2018, their support for gynecologist, Dr. Julio Gomez, who is accused by the Public Ministry of voluntary manslaughter. He and a nephew have been in preventive custody since the end of last year.

Dr. Gomez is accused of the death of a home invader as he attempted to protect himself and his family in September 2017 in his home in Sabana Perdida. The victim, Miguel Andres Baez (Lagrimita), had had seven crime files against him, according to his lawyer Margarita Reyes. In the Dominican Republic there are no “Stand Your Ground” or “Castle” laws that provide protection for persons in their homes.

“Lagrimita” was lynched by a mob outside the home of Gómez when attempting to run. Witnesses said that Gómez had asked for the Police to be called instead of the violent acts by others in the community against the assailant.

Recently, the protective custody for the doctor was renewed for three more months by the Public Ministry. The members of the medical community had told various newspapers that the doctor has not been brought before the judge who is handling the case in which he is accused of aggravated homicide or manslaughter. Dr. Gomez has claimed that all he did was try to defend himself and his family from a home invasion.

The medical guild is asking the Court of Appeals in the National District to set a date for the appeal they have filed through their legal department.
